Név : Születési idő : Születési hely : Lakhely : Telefon : E-mail :
Varga Attila 1966.12.12 Budapest Budapest III.ker. (06-30) 391-52-56
[email protected]
Képzettség rövid ismertetése : Informatikus mérnöki végzettséggel és többévnyi gyakorlattal rendelkező, objektumorientált tervezési (RUP) és programozási feladatokban jártas szakember; ezenkívül gyakorlat valósidejű, hibatűrő rendszerek kifejlesztésében és mérésadatkiértékelési feladatok megoldásában. Feladataimat önallóan és egy csapat tagjaként is szívesen végzem. Német és angol nyelvtudással rendelkezem. Első szakmám elektronikai műszerész.
Szakmai tapasztalat Programozási ismeretek : C/C++, Valós idejű, beágyazott alkalmazások programozása, C/C++, vxWorks Delphi, .NET C#, CLI, CLR, - (folyamatos tanulási időszak alatt) LabVIEW, G nyelv, adatfolyam-vezérelt grafikus programnyelv Lua, beágyazott szkript nyelv
Rendszertervezési ismeretek : Rational Unified Process (RUP)
Szoftver tervezési ismeretek Rational Rose, Together Modelmaker, Jumli
(UML)
:
ControlCenter,
Enterprise
Architect,
Star
UML,
Követelmény-specifikáció : Teleologic Doors
Verziókövető rendszerek : Rational Clearcase, PVCS
Fejlesztői környezet : #Develop 2.0, Visual Studio .NET 2005, Tornado 2.0.2, LabVIEW 6.02 , Delphi 6,7
Nyelvismeret : Német anyanyelvi szintű nyelvismeret. Angol társalgási szintű és számítástechnikai ismeretek. Gyakorlat angol és német nyelvű számítástechnikai értelmezésében, fordításában és készítésében.
jellegű
dokumentációk
Szakmai ismeretek Programozási ismeretek : MS Visual C++ v6, MS Visual Studio .NET, C (beágyazott, valósidejű rendszerek), Delphi 1-7, Object Pascal, SQL, Windows API, VCL, WSH, LabVIEW 6.02 (G nyelv), Assembly (MASM, TASM), Turbo Pascal 5.5-7, Html, DBase 5, Visual Objects, Visual Basic, Clipper, PVCS 7.05, VMware, JavaScript, Pascal Script 3.03, Java 2, C# 7.10, Chrome 1.5, Lua 5.1, Visual C# 2005 Express, Rational Clearcase, Teleologic Doors 7.1
További rendszertervezési ismeretek : Projectpark Methodkit, SSADM4+
Operációs rendszerek ismerete : vxWorks, valós idejű operációs rendszer WIN9x, WinNT 2k XP, NetWare, DOS, UNIX, Linux
Egyéb elméleti ismeretek : Térinformatikai rendszerek, MS Office, OpenOffice, AutoCAD, számítógépes grafika és digitális képfeldolgozás, emberi erőforrás menedzsment, neurális hálók, számítógép hálózatok, szoftverinstallálás, marketingszemlélet, gazdasági jog, vírusvédelem, irodai felhasználói programok, számítógépes információbiztonság.
Egyéb szakmai tapasztalat Röntgenkészülék ismeretek : Intervenciós szív- és érsebészeti röntgenkészülék belső működésmódja (mozgásvezérlés, biztonsági rendszer, programvezérelt automatikus mozgatást megvalósító applikációk...)
Blokkolás- és kipörgésgátló (ABS-ASR) ismeretek : KNORR, BOSCH, WABCO, Mannesmann Blokkolásgátló szoftverek belső működésmódja utánvezetés, vezérlési algoritmusok...)
(referenciasebesség-képzés,
Elektronikus vezérlésű járművek programozási ismerete: KIBES rendszer (Kienzle, grafikus programnyelv, CAN busz)
Méréstechnikai tapasztalat : zaj, vázfeszültség, hűtésállandó, rezgésgyorsulás
Mechanikus sebességváltó elektro-pneumatikus vezérlése : Roboshift rendszer
Elektronikus motorvezérlési ismeretek (Mercedes, MAN) : MAN-CATS off-board diagnosztikai rendszer
Elektronikus vezérlésű becsuklásgátló működési ismeretek : Hübner vezérlőrendszer
Biztonságtechnikai tapasztalat : Schlage beléptetőrendszerek, CERBERUS tűzjelző rendszerek, TROMF eljárás
Iskolák Általános iskola 1-4 osztálya, Németország, Hamburg Corvin Mátyás Híradástechnikai Szakközépiskola, Elektronikai műszerész Gábor Dénes Műszaki Informatikai Főiskola, Informatikus mérnök Az érettségi vizsgáim átlaga 4.5 feletti. A középiskolai szakmai tantárgyakból jeles eredményt értem el. Főiskolai szakmai tantárgyak átlaga 4.0 feletti. Szigorlatok átlaga 4.0, szakmai tantárgyak (mind) : jeles Záróvizsga szóbeli tétel minősítése : jeles Diplomamunka osztályzata : jeles Diploma minősítése : jeles
Tanfolyamok : IQSoft : Rational Unified Process (RUP), UML, Budapest Ikonix Bt : Bővített sugárvédelmi tanfolyam, Budapest MAN-motorvezérlési tanfolyam, Bécs ZF-automatikus váltómű vezérlés és működés, Bécs Knorr-Bremse - ABS-ASR tanfolyam, München Info Holding Group - jármű-biztonságtechnika, Budapest Teleologic, Doors 7.1, Online
Egyéb szakirányú tevékenység : Német anyanyelvű külföldi szakemberekkel való együttműködés, kapcsolattartás és tolmácsolás. Angol ill. német nyelvű dokumentációk fordítása ill. készítése.
Célkitűzés : Olyan állás, amely érdekes, hasznos feladatok megoldását és kihívást jelent.
Kitüntetések : Ifjúsági pályázaton elért második helyezés, blokkolásgátló rendszeréről írt tanulmánnyal.
egy
a
KNORR-BREMSE
cég
Egyéb Érdeklődési kör : Szakmai : programozási ismeretek bővítése, objektum-orientált programozás, tervezési eszközök, programozási nyelvek és technikák ismeretbővítése, M.I. Magán : olvasás, zene, természettudományok, utazás, kerékpár, úszás, vitorlázás, kirándulás, fényképezés
Magánjellegű projektek : Pszichológiai kiértékelő program. Egy konkrét szociometria teszt kiértékelését végző program. DWS szkript IDE. Fejlesztői környezet, leginkább tanuló/tanító eszköz a struktúrált vagy akár az objektum-orientált programozás elsajátításához. A szkript szerkesztésén és futtatásán túl az alkalmazás lehetőséget biztosít a lépésenkénti végrehajtásra (debugger), töréspontok alkalmazására, programszimbólumok (konstansok, osztályok, függvények és változók) elemeinek megjelenítésére, a hívási/adat-verem (call/data stack), egyes változók (watch) futás közbeni vizsgálatára ill. automatikus osztálykiegészítésre. A szkript által használható megjelenítő eszközök: konzolszerű karaktermegjelnítő ablak, kétdimenziós grafikon, háromdimenziós körbejárható felület, 3D-s forgatható OpenGL modell. További
lehetőség a C++ Builder ill. Delphi fejlesztői környezettel azonos dialógustervező (form design) felület, mely a szkript eseményvezérelt használatát teszi lehetővé. Blokkolásgátló beágyazott szoftver C++ nyelven és azt egy PC-s környezetben futtató szimulátor alkalmazás. A szimuláció különlegessége, hogy lehetőséget biztosít a beágyazott program paramétereinek futásidőben történő állítására és az eredmények kiértékelésére egy JavaScript program segítségével, így akár tanuló algoritmusok is készíthetők a legmegfelelőbb paramétersor gépi megtalálásához ill. kiszámításához. Bolygó pályaszimulácio. A Merkúr pályáját kiszámító és megjelenítő alkalmazás, mely egy C nyelvű, plugin jellegű rendszerrel beavatkozási lehetőséget biztosít a felhasználónak a pályaív módosításához annak bármely pontján. A program egy a bolygó ellipszispálya elfordulását kutató elmélet igazolására ill. alátámasztására készült. A pályamódosítást végrehajtó (bármilyen nyelvű) program futásidőben kerül lefordításra és beszerkesztésre. A módosító algoritmust a felhasználó a programon belül szerkesztheti, külső eszköz nem szükséges.
Előző munkahelyek General Electric Medical Systems Szoftver-fejlesztő 2005-... General Electric Healthcare részleg. Szív- és érsebészeti röntgenkészülék pozicionáló szoftverének fejlesztése, új funkciók implementálása (követelményspecifikáció, valósidejü C program, vxWorks OS, dokumentáció). Fő munkáim kísérleti, ún. "pilot" projektek és "1"-es súlyosságú (melynek közvetlen hatása van a páciens egészségére vagy életére) feladatok megoldása. Másik feladatom a pozicionáló szoftver hálózati környezetének modellezése egy szimulációs szoftver kifejlesztésével (C++, C#, Lua, Delphi). 1. 2. 3. 4.
OS : vxWorks RTOS, MS Win., Linux Prog. : Realtime C/C++, C#, Delphi, Lua Segédprogramok : Rational ClearCase, Doors, eLibrary, Tornado Hálózat : Arcnet, CAN, Ethernet
Knorr-Bremse Hungária Kft. Szoftver-fejlesztő 2000-2005 Német tulajdonú cég magyarországi Szoftverfejlesztési és Kutatási Intézete. Feladataim két fő típusba sorolhatóak: 1. Beágyazott valós idejű alkalmazások és 2. PC-n futó applikációk kifejlesztése. Lehetőségem nyílt egy teljesen új generációs blokkolásgátló beágyazott valós-idejű szoftver létrehozásában részt venni a szoftver teljes életciklusában, a követelményrendszer kidolgozásától a tesztelési fázisig, továbbá rám bíztak egy járműszimulátor alkalmazás tervezését és a kifejlesztésben résztvevő háromtagú fejlesztőgárda koordinálását. E feladatok mellett részt vettem illetve önállóan kidolgoztam az alább felsoroltakat is. Projektek: 1. ABS/ARS hosszú távú fejlesztési projekt egy új generációs beágyazott, valósidejű csúszásgátló alkalmazás létrehozására : követelményrendszer kidolgozása, tervezés, fejlesztés, dokumentáció, teszt. Beágyazott C nyelvű, valós idejű alkalmazás. Fejlesztési eljárás: Projectpark Methodkit. Szabvány: ISO EN50128. 2. Járműszimulátor szoftver : a fejlesztés koordinálása, tervezés,
3. 4. 5. 6. 7.
programozás, dokumentáció. Fejlesztői környezet: Visual C++ és Delphi. Fejlesztési eljárás: RUP Szkript értelmező program LabVIEW környezetben: a szkript nyelv definiálása, programozás, dokumentáció. G nyelvű adatvezérelt program. Különböző segédprogramok: Delphi és Visual C++ -ban kifejlesztve Keretapplikáció a csúszásgátló alkalmazás modul-tesztelési eljárás manuális lépéseinek automatizálásához. Fejlesztői környezet: Visual C++ Mannesmann Rexroth blokkolásgátló algoritmus módosítása az eszköz extrém alacsony tapadási felületen történő helyes működéséhez. ...
IKARUS Rt. Karosszéria és Járműgyár, Vizsgálati Osztály 1993-2000, járműbe épített informatikai rendszerek programozása és mérésadatkiértékelő programok írása Delphi-ben. Alkalmazott technikák: adatbáziskezelés (SQL), vizualizáció, táblázatos és grafikonos megjelenítés.
Zahnradfabrik Friedrichshafen -
magyarországi kereskedelmi képviselet
1992-1993, német cég kereskedelmi képviselete, ahol fő feladatom tolmácsolás, dokumentációk fordítása, automatikus váltóművek karbantartása volt.
Elektromos Szövetkezet 1991-1992, ipari tűzvédelmi berendezések (tűzjelzők és oltó berendezések), valamint biztonságtechnikai központok, számítógépvezérelt beléptető rendszerek és érzékelők szerelése, illetve ezen rendszerek programozása volt a munkám.
IKARUS Karosszéria és Járműgyár 1988-1991, az IKARUS-ban az 1988-91-ig terjedő időszakban dolgoztam a Kísérleti Főosztályon. Méréstechnikával, általában nemvillamos mennyiségek mérésével (zajszint, rezgésgyorsulás, vázfeszültség, hűtésállandó, kormányerő, fékhatás), és az adatok számítógépes feldolgozásával foglalkoztam. Az utolsó időszakban munkáim autóbuszokba épített elektronikus vezérlőszerkezetek (elektronikus váltóvezérlők, blokkolás- és kipörgésgátlók) installálása, javítása volt. Ezenkívül feladatomhoz tartozott külföldi cégektől érkező német anyanyelvű szakemberekkel való együttműködés és tolmácsolás.
ORION Rádió és Villamossági Vállalat 1985-1988, a szakközépiskola elvégzése után kerültem az ORION vállalathoz a TV szerelvény műhelybe, ahol TV tunerek üzembehelyezése, javítása és behangolása volt a feladatom.
Tisztelettel :
Varga Attila
Telefon : E-mail :
632-24-96, (06-30) 391-52-56
[email protected]